Wind turbines are used to convert wind energy into electricity. The wind turns the blades of the turbine, which then spins a generator to produce electricity. This renewable energy source is used to power homes, businesses, and communities.
Wind power can be used to generate electricity by capturing the kinetic energy of the wind with wind turbines. These turbines then convert the wind's kinetic energy into mechanical power, which can then be used to generate electricity. Wind power is a renewable energy source that produces zero greenhouse gas emissions.
Wind and flowing water can produce electricity through turbines. In the case of wind energy, wind turbines convert the kinetic energy of the wind into mechanical power that drives a generator to produce electricity. With flowing water, hydroelectric turbines are used to convert the potential energy of the moving water into electricity.

Wind can be harnessed using wind turbines that convert the kinetic energy into electricity. Flowing water can be utilized in hydroelectric power plants by capturing the energy of the moving water to generate electricity. Tides can be used in tidal power stations, where the changing tides drive turbines to produce electricity.
